Dam No 2

Dam No 2 is an earth dam located in Ottawa County, Kansas, built in 2009. It carries a Significant hazard potential classification.

About Dam No 2

The primary purpose of Dam No 2 is recreation. The dam creates a reservoir used for recreational activities such as fishing, boating, and swimming. The dam is owned by Triple Tree Home Owners Association (private). It impounds the Solomon River-tr.

The dam stands 25 feet tall and stretches 780 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 5 acres, has a maximum storage capacity of 95 acre-feet, and collects water from a drainage area of 0 square miles. Completed in 2009, the structure is relatively new.

This dam has a significant hazard potential classification, meaning that a failure could cause significant economic damage — flooding roads, bridges, or property downstream — but is not expected to result in loss of life. The most recent inspection on record was 04/23/2020.
